Maynard Edward “Jack” Sensenbrenner served as Mayor of Columbus for an unprecedented fourteen years. During his tenure, Jack Sensenbrenner brought fame to Columbus as the definitive “All American City.”
Undoubtedly, it was the aggressive annexation policy pursued under his leadership that has afforded Columbus Mayor Sensenbrenner’s most valuable legacy: Columbus unhampered by suburban land strangulation, has emerged as a premiere city in America, enjoying dramatic growth and diversity in its economy, its culture, and the arts.
As Jack Sensenbrenner would say, Columbus still has “spizzerinctum.”
